Uses of Class
org.eclipse.aether.util.graph.transformer.ConflictResolver.ConflictItem
Package
Description
Various dependency graph transformers for post-processing a dependency graph.
-
Uses of ConflictResolver.ConflictItem in org.eclipse.aether.util.graph.transformer
Modifier and TypeMethodDescriptionConflictResolver.ConflictContext.getWinner()
Gets the conflict item which has been selected as the winner among the conflicting dependencies.ConfigurableVersionSelector.MajorVersionConvergence.winnerSelected
(ConflictResolver.ConflictItem winner, Collection<ConflictResolver.ConflictItem> candidates, ConflictResolver.ConflictContext context) default ConflictResolver.ConflictItem
ConfigurableVersionSelector.SelectionStrategy.winnerSelected
(ConflictResolver.ConflictItem winner, Collection<ConflictResolver.ConflictItem> candidates, ConflictResolver.ConflictContext context) Method invoked at version selection end, just before version selector returns.ConfigurableVersionSelector.VersionConvergence.winnerSelected
(ConflictResolver.ConflictItem winner, Collection<ConflictResolver.ConflictItem> candidates, ConflictResolver.ConflictContext context) Modifier and TypeMethodDescriptionConflictResolver.ConflictContext.getItems()
Gets the collection of conflict items in this context.Modifier and TypeMethodDescriptionboolean
ConfigurableVersionSelector.Highest.isBetter
(ConflictResolver.ConflictItem candidate, ConflictResolver.ConflictItem winner) boolean
ConfigurableVersionSelector.MajorVersionConvergence.isBetter
(ConflictResolver.ConflictItem candidate, ConflictResolver.ConflictItem winner) boolean
ConfigurableVersionSelector.Nearest.isBetter
(ConflictResolver.ConflictItem candidate, ConflictResolver.ConflictItem winner) boolean
ConfigurableVersionSelector.SelectionStrategy.isBetter
(ConflictResolver.ConflictItem candidate, ConflictResolver.ConflictItem winner) Invoked for every "candidate" when winner is already set (very first candidate is set as winner).boolean
ConfigurableVersionSelector.VersionConvergence.isBetter
(ConflictResolver.ConflictItem candidate, ConflictResolver.ConflictItem winner) boolean
ConflictResolver.ConflictItem.isSibling
(ConflictResolver.ConflictItem item) Determines whether the specified conflict item is a sibling of this item.void
ConflictResolver.ConflictContext.setWinner
(ConflictResolver.ConflictItem winner) Sets the conflict item which has been selected as the winner among the conflicting dependencies.ConfigurableVersionSelector.MajorVersionConvergence.winnerSelected
(ConflictResolver.ConflictItem winner, Collection<ConflictResolver.ConflictItem> candidates, ConflictResolver.ConflictContext context) default ConflictResolver.ConflictItem
ConfigurableVersionSelector.SelectionStrategy.winnerSelected
(ConflictResolver.ConflictItem winner, Collection<ConflictResolver.ConflictItem> candidates, ConflictResolver.ConflictContext context) Method invoked at version selection end, just before version selector returns.ConfigurableVersionSelector.VersionConvergence.winnerSelected
(ConflictResolver.ConflictItem winner, Collection<ConflictResolver.ConflictItem> candidates, ConflictResolver.ConflictContext context) Modifier and TypeMethodDescriptionConfigurableVersionSelector.MajorVersionConvergence.winnerSelected
(ConflictResolver.ConflictItem winner, Collection<ConflictResolver.ConflictItem> candidates, ConflictResolver.ConflictContext context) default ConflictResolver.ConflictItem
ConfigurableVersionSelector.SelectionStrategy.winnerSelected
(ConflictResolver.ConflictItem winner, Collection<ConflictResolver.ConflictItem> candidates, ConflictResolver.ConflictContext context) Method invoked at version selection end, just before version selector returns.ConfigurableVersionSelector.VersionConvergence.winnerSelected
(ConflictResolver.ConflictItem winner, Collection<ConflictResolver.ConflictItem> candidates, ConflictResolver.ConflictContext context) ModifierConstructorDescriptionConflictContext
(org.eclipse.aether.graph.DependencyNode root, Object conflictId, Map<org.eclipse.aether.graph.DependencyNode, Object> conflictIds, Collection<ConflictResolver.ConflictItem> items) Creates a new conflict context.